Output b7400841c16fec5a428cf23c15ad2a3f76719c589a421aa1efe052cfb55bfa22:22

value
26980000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 24c1511df7f46e1b206cac43778c70b681ddbe86 OP_EQUAL
address
353MqLiidm5pEstjvzY17wsohPcJkCXCYH
transaction
b7400841c16fec5a428cf23c15ad2a3f76719c589a421aa1efe052cfb55bfa22
spent
true